Dealing with Spanish customs and IVA
One thing I always tell my friends in Spain is that you cannot forget about the IVA (VAT). When you **ship to Spain**, the package will go through customs. For a high-value item like the Weber Workshops HG-2 Grinder (2026 Compact Edition), you should expect to pay the 21% IVA plus a small administrative fee for the DUA. Even after adding these **shipping fees**, the total cost was still nearly €250 cheaper than buying it from a local luxury distributor here in Europe. The **Spain delivery** process was actually very smooth, and the package arrived at my door in Barcelona about six days after it left the US warehouse.
